Does Arizona State University participate in the Western Undergraduate Exchange Program (WICHE or WUE)?

0

The Western Undergraduate Exchange(WUE) is a program coordinated by the Western Interstate Commission for Higher Education (WICHE). Residents of western states (other than Arizona) may enroll in the ASU WUE program at a tuition rate of 150 percent of Arizona resident tuition plus all applicable fees. WUE students are not eligible for ASU non-resident merit-based scholarship or grants. Admission to the program is on a space available basis and is competitive. Students must apply to one of the ASU WUE-eligible majors/programs in the College of Technology and Innovation on the Polytechnic Campus or New College on the ASU West Campus. The Western Undergraduate Exchange(WUE) is a program coordinated by the Western Interstate Commission for Higher Education (WICHE). Residents of western states (other than Arizona) may enroll in the ASU WUE program at a tuition rate of 150 percent of Arizona resident tuition plus all applicable fees. WUE students may be eligible for an ASU WUE merit-based scholarship, but are not eligible for other ASU non-resident merit-based scholarships or grants.
